I. EACKGROUND

The pertinent provisions of Republic Act No. 10963, otherwise known as the "Tax Reform for Acceleration and Inclusion (TRAIN) Law" introduced the new tax treatment on the income earned by alien individuals from certain entities in the Philippines, which were, however, vetoed by the President. Its implementing provisions under Section 4.C of Revenue Regulations (RR) No. 8-2018 provide that:

"The preferential income tax rate under Subsection (C), (D) and (E) of Section 25 of the Tax Code, as amended, shall no longer be applicable without prejudice to the application of preferential tax rates under existing international iax treaties, if warranted. Thus, all concerned employees of regional or area headquarters and regional operating headguarters of multinational companies, offshore banking units and petroleum service contractor and subcontractor shall be subject to the regular tax rate under Sec. 24(A)(2)(a) of the Tax Code, as amended.

HI. CLARIFICATIONS

The respective incomes of the alien indivicuals employed by the above-stated entities are now similarly taxed as income of regular employees of locally established entities. Accordingly, these alien individuals are subject to the same administrative requirements of this Bureau being imposed on other regular employees, such as the substituted filing, issuance of BIR Form No. 23 16, inclusion in the monthly withholding tax remittance on compensation, as well as in the prescribed alphalists, etc.

With respect to those alien individuals whc are employed by foreign principals and who are assigned to render services exclusively to these local entities, otherwise known as "seconded employees or secondees", they are likewise subject to the regular income tax rates. It is grounded on the principle of situs of taxation considering that the services rendered by these alien individuals are being performed within the Philippines,

regardless of whether their salaries are being paid by the foreign principals or advanced by these local entities.
